Splitgates New Identity Fails to Revive Interest: Arena Reloaded Struggles to Attract Players

The developers of Splitgate have faced challenging years. Initially, the studio 1047 Games discontinued support for the first game. Following that, Splitgate 2 was released amidst controversy and quickly began to lose its player base. An attempt to relaunch the game seemingly didn’t rectify the situation, as once again, interest from players waned.

On December 17, 1047 Games released SPLITGATE: Arena Reloaded—an updated iteration of Splitgate 2, which launched in June of the previous year to a lukewarm response. Players had multiple grievances with the sequel of the portal shooter, including aggressive marketing featuring content creators, exorbitantly priced microtransactions, and two rounds of layoffs within just six weeks.

By July, the developers reverted the game to a «beta» status due to a significant drop in online players. The team later chose to completely overhaul the game’s concept and reintroduce it under a new brand. Initially, the relaunch attracted a few thousand players, but the interest was short-lived.

According to the available statistics from SteamDB, it’s evident how quickly interest has diminished. On the day of its release, the peak number of players for Arena Reloaded in Steam reached 2,297, but at the time of writing, the active player count has halved—just within two weeks. While data for consoles is unavailable, the overall trend appears to be quite disheartening.

It’s worth noting that the peak player count for the original Splitgate 2 at launch was 25,785—substantially higher than what SPLITGATE: Arena Reloaded has managed to attract.

Even positive feedback regarding the improvements made doesn’t alter the broader perspective—many believe that the update arrived too late. This is further corroborated by gamer interest on Twitch, where the game attracts only about 65 viewers, whereas in its prime, Splitgate amassed over 138,000 concurrent views.
